About Niffty

Niffty is a 1 year, 5 month old female with tabby and white markings who carries herself with the look of a "forever kitten." Early on, she survived tough conditions—she was the only kitten from her litter to make it, after being left to fend for herself outside. It's clear she's cautious around people, but those willing to go slow discover her soft side: a gentle presence nearby, soft purrs, the occasional head rub, finger licks, and, once in a while, a nap curled up on your feet or among your shoes. Playful energy defines her—she's obsessed with string toys and rolling balls, sometimes dragging her toys to bed in hopes someone will join in. New cats require an adjustment period, but she's found her stride with them once she feels settled. She prefers comfortable corners—laundry baskets, cozy beds, or the quiet side of the room—with people near but not too close. Niffty warms up on her own timetable.
